WebAn Online Travel Agency or OTA is a website (or app) specializing in selling travel services to customers. There are OTAs that offer hotel rooms, flights, rental cars, vacation homes, tours, or all of those at the same time. They basically are distributors for hotels, airlines, and tour companies that profit by taking a fee for each sale. WebSoftware is primarily updated over-the-air (OTA). Updating at an authorised Volvo dealer may be charged unless it is included in a repair or service agreement. Updating software to the latest version also includes previous updates. You will be notified through the centre display if new software is available over-the-air. OTA(Over-The-Air in full form) is a wireless technology used to: 1. communicate with a SIM card, 2. download applications to a SIM card, 3. and manage a SIM card without being connected physically to the card.
